#2c6683 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c6683 is composed of 17.3% red, 40%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.4% cyan, 22.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 200 degrees, a saturation of 49.7% and a lightness of 34.3%. #2c6683 color hex could be obtained by blending #58ccff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#2c6683 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#2c6683 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2c6683 has RGB values of R:44, G:102,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.22,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 2909827.

Shades and Tints of #2c6683
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050b0e is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2c6683
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#54595b is the less saturated color, while #0473ab is the most saturated one.
